Bradley Dack walks away with several trophies at Gillingham FC player-of-the-year awards

Bradley Dack cleaned up at the Gillingham player-of-the-year awards.

Gills' leading scorer was named as the club's 2015/16 player-of-the-year and also scooped the young player award.

Dack also clinched the players' player award along with the sponsor's player-of-the-year and the PFA Community Champion award.

The club awards follow him being named League 1 player-of-the-year.

Max Ehmer was awarded the Chairman's Cup, while John Egan took the away player-of-the-year trophy.

Goal-of-the-season went to Emmanuel Osadebe for his solo effort against Bury in November.

The Gills ladies awards were also handed out, with Rachel Ahem their player-of-the-year. Courtney Shanley was named young player-of-the-year.

Dave Taylor was awarded the Elliott Scally Cup for special achievement.

Gillingham need a win on the last day against Millwall to keep their season alive.

Chairman Paul Scally said: "I am delighted that the club has one again made great progress this year, occupying a top six slot for the vast majority of the campaign."
